Nephrite is a variety of jade. The name "Nephrite Jade" originates from Spanish and means "kidney stone" or "lumbar stone." The Maya and Olmec civilizations attributed positive effects to nephrite on the kidneys and body detoxification. Indigenous peoples of South America, particularly the Maya and Olmecs, used nephrite to create valuable art objects and statues.
